English
Etymology
From over- + perfusion.
Noun
overperfusion (uncountable)
- Excessive perfusion
2015 September 15, “Do the Levels of Maternal Plasma Trace Elements Affect Fetal Nuchal Translucency Thickness?”, in PLOS ONE, →DOI:Another possibility is the accumulation of fluid associated with overperfusion to protect fetus neural structure development.
